Transaction 93a1d2b29e34bb21a897a52eb22e26965191035d73018625bc165c0fc755cf4b
1 Input
1 Output
-
93a1d2b29e34bb21a897a52eb22e26965191035d73018625bc165c0fc755cf4b:0
- value
- 68203240
- script pubkey
- OP_0 OP_PUSHBYTES_20 699770e3d17e23c84c2f398bbad19f18b4cb6355
- address
- bc1qdxthpc730c3usnp08x9m45vlrz6vkc64y23093